ITEM NO. 2 ACCEPTED THE FISCAL YEAR 2013-2014 CRIME CONTROL
AND PREVENTION DISTRICT BUDGET
Mayor Martin advised that the Crime Control and Prevention District Board Board met
earlier for the purpose of holding a public hearing and approving their Fiscal Year
2014-2015 budget.

Councilman Stinneford motioned to accept the Fiscal Year 2014-2015 Crime Control and
Prevention District Budget.
Council Member Tompkins seconded the motion.
Ayes: Mayor Martin, Mayor Pro Tem Eilenfeldt, Council Members Stinneford,
Tompkins, Price, Porterfield, and Bynum
Nays: None
Mayor Martin declared the motion carried.
